: Packing lunchboxes ( tiffin boxes ) is a high-priority task. Parents ensure children have nutritious meals for school, while working adults pack home-cooked food for the office. Despite the rush to catch buses, local trains, or beat traffic, skipping breakfast is rarely an option. The Intergenerational Fabric

The day is filled with a mix of work, school, and household chores. The men in the family usually head out to work, while the women manage the household and take care of the children. However, with more women joining the workforce, the dynamics of Indian family life are slowly changing.
